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
744864058 0261 4454782 0078428 2528887
5681459 3639428930
5681459 3639428930
51496551 88 528996162
All about undefined
Interested in learning more?
5681459 3639428930
51496551 88 528996162
See more
869 3949
69892529 6285 7828
See more
80214752 441235673
8399495 685385813 00 353892 34513
See more